reflecting on the unofficial result of the presidential elections…
misogyny, internalized self-hatred (as a filipino) and misinformation (and the lack of clarity) are three major factors that affect the divide between the citizens of this country (and possibly in other countries too).
misogyny: because when a woman who has credentials and the right skills to accomplish a task, it is mostly seen as a threat. if not, it is seen as an act of vanity and self-righteousness. it doesn't help that most filipinos are on hellsites like facebook and tiktok ー where a lot of extreme opinions circulate. i genuinely think that filipinos who use these sites are more vulnerable to cyber threats now that the data collecting technologies are improving.
internalized self-hatred: because of the marcos regime, which was a byproduct of the three foreign occupations, history was erased and rewritten numerous times. filipinos eventually lost sight of who they are, their heritage and their values. this led on to make us succumb to colonialism, which appeases the ego of foreign nations (especially the western societies). we seek relief from foreign countries because of this and eventually, a toxic trait of crab mentality became prevalent in our society.
misinformation: to reiterate what i wrote in the former, fake news is a relatively new social issue that we all face but you can see it more in the philippines. mockery, discrimination and humiliation can be seen within our government and among our fellow citizens. we are only a few generations close to losing our heritage because of the repeated abuse historically and politically, and yet through capitalistic schemes and again, vanity ー we are indifferent. most filipinos are either illiterate or ignorant. it's simple psychology: majority rules out. the minority will have to carry the consequences of the result whether they like it or not.
i'm not one to take sides. i admit i don't know much about all the candidates. but i side with the ones who value humanitarian causes, and leni was one of them.
regardless of the expertise (and the lack of it) of the different candidates, we cannot guarantee that the Philippines will instantly flourish in the next 6 years. we cannot guarantee what will happen in the future since a lot of countries are either in conflict or have struggling economies right now. whatever these candidates promised won't exactly be accomplished like how they planned because of these major factors:
the $232B debt that the country has accumulated
poor usage of land and pollution
the existence of the internet allowing almost every single thing that you do be tracked and seen by everyone else (aka investors and advertisers)
illiteracy, ignorance and indifference among filipinos (how many times will i have to say this)
OFWs and their varying situations abroad
the threat of China in the conflict with the South China/West Philippine sea
and many other things like shitty laws around women and laborers
no matter how you look at it, the Philippines is an ill-equipped country in many areas. economy, military ー even down to our education systems, we are victims of industrialization and solving these issues will NOT be possible without seeking help from the UN or developed countries.
this makes it even more challenging, since we're quite literally crushed and we are barely holding on ever since the pandemic ー no actually, ever since THE WAR. we are also suffering from overpopulation and that makes us vulnerable to the effects of climate change and world hunger.
not to mention the annual storms, we can't just leave it absolutely destroying us every single year.
i probably forgot so many other things but it's just not an easy task to run a whole country unless you want to destroy it and its people. you have to think hard what to prioritize and make difficult decisions.
